Luz is selling tomatoes in Sampaloc market. She decided to change the price of her tomatoes every day for seven days to see whether the change in the price of tomatoes would affect sales. Her collected data are shown in the following table. Day Price per Kg Number of Kgs Sold 1 45 30 2 50 25 3 55 25 4 40 40 5 52 26 6 48 35 7 60 15 X у 45 30 50 25 55 25 40 40 52 26 48 35 60 15 Ex= 350 2y= 196 1. Complete the process by solving the y-intercept a (Σy)(Σx2)-(Σx- Σxy) a= n (2x2)-(Σx)2 = (196) (17758)-(350) (9507) 7(17758)-(350)² = ? a = ? xy x² 1350 2025 1250 2500 1375 3025 1600 1600 1352 2704 1680 2304 900 3600 >xy=9507 [x²= 17758 2. Complete the process by solving the slope b b= n(Σxy) – (Σx)(Σy) n(Σχ2)– (Σχ)2 7(9507)-(350) (196) 7(17758)-(350)² ? ? = = b =
